answered a question | At what point does an Overnight Stay become an Overnight Stay+Daycare? I never charge daycare. I just don''t see any point to it. a couple bucks and most clients find it irritating. But I also have a 2 night minimum. I know situations are different, but I live near an international airport, so I get a lot of business travelers. Also as Walt stated, if you are going to charge daycare for late pick ups, then it needs to be stated on your profile and discussed prior to booking the stay. |

answered a question | When i signed up for rover i had two clients ask my services . I rejected them because i did not have a car because it was being repaired. Now i no longer have clients wanting my service. How can i get noticed as a sitter again? when you hit a slump you will need to re-market yourself. I suggest getting a friend or 2 to book a walk with you and then post a review. these are now verified stay reviews and will help get your business in motion again. dog parks and other dog friendly venues are a great place to had out cards and promote. I suggest a rover shirt when you do. it adds to the level of professionalism you show and attracts the curious people |

answered a question | I haven't got any bookings yet, I've posted to facebook, craigslist, the neighborhood site, and still nothing. I've been on here for almost a month? Honestly, get a friend or someone to let you do a walk or overnight. have them use your promo code and give you a 5 star verified visit rating. make sure to take a picture and post through the ap. do everything even correspondence through the ap. After you get that 5 star on your profile it will be easier to pick up new clients. Also make sure you take Rover 101. it adds a badge to your profile and you get a promo code for a free box of business cards through the rover store. Take your business cards everywhere. I pass out a ton at the dog park and when I go to petCo and such. |
